Browse Source

update: noexcept for AllCases status function

master
Dnomd343 1 year ago
parent
commit
366dccba89
  1. 2
      src/klotski_core/all_cases/all_cases.cc
  2. 2
      src/klotski_core/all_cases/all_cases.h
  3. 2
      src/klotski_core/all_cases/basic_ranges.cc
  4. 2
      src/klotski_core/all_cases/basic_ranges.h

2
src/klotski_core/all_cases/all_cases.cc

@ -18,7 +18,7 @@ const std::vector<uint32_t> (&AllCases::fetch())[16] {
return data_; // return const reference return data_; // return const reference
} }
AllCases::Status AllCases::status() { AllCases::Status AllCases::status() noexcept {
if (available_) { if (available_) {
return AVAILABLE; // data already built return AVAILABLE; // data already built
} }

2
src/klotski_core/all_cases/all_cases.h

@ -42,7 +42,7 @@ public:
static void build(); static void build();
/// Get current status of AllCases. /// Get current status of AllCases.
static Status status(); static Status status() noexcept;
/// Blocking access to constructed data. /// Blocking access to constructed data.
static const std::vector<uint32_t> (&fetch())[16]; static const std::vector<uint32_t> (&fetch())[16];

2
src/klotski_core/all_cases/basic_ranges.cc

@ -19,7 +19,7 @@ const std::vector<uint32_t>& BasicRanges::fetch() {
return data_; // return const reference return data_; // return const reference
} }
BasicRanges::Status BasicRanges::status() { BasicRanges::Status BasicRanges::status() noexcept {
if (available_) { if (available_) {
return AVAILABLE; // data already built return AVAILABLE; // data already built
} }

2
src/klotski_core/all_cases/basic_ranges.h

@ -49,7 +49,7 @@ public:
static void build(); static void build();
/// Get current status of BasicRanges. /// Get current status of BasicRanges.
static Status status(); static Status status() noexcept;
/// Blocking access to constructed data. /// Blocking access to constructed data.
static const std::vector<uint32_t>& fetch(); static const std::vector<uint32_t>& fetch();

Loading…
Cancel
Save